From f2f7354ad14b2081e0923b2c002ecb70bfd41208 Mon Sep 17 00:00:00 2001 From: shoopea Date: Sat, 27 Jun 2020 14:06:21 +0200 Subject: [PATCH] test --- job.go | 4 ---- workers.go | 9 +++++++++ 2 files changed, 9 insertions(+), 4 deletions(-) diff --git a/job.go b/job.go index 7a9219e..c86feca 100644 --- a/job.go +++ b/job.go @@ -692,10 +692,6 @@ func jobMsgRefresh(j Job) { err = setJobDone(j.ID64) logOnError(err, "joMsgClient : setJobDone") return - } else { - err = setJobDone(j.ID64) - logOnError(err, "joMsgClient : setJobDone") - return } err = delObj(p.ObjID64) diff --git a/workers.go b/workers.go index 2ee9e63..653466e 100644 --- a/workers.go +++ b/workers.go @@ -500,6 +500,15 @@ func SQLIdentifyMsgWorker(id int, objIds <-chan int64) { cwm, err := parseSubTypeMessageTimeAck(m, rule.re) logOnError(err, "SQLIdentifyMsgWorker["+strconv.Itoa(id)+"] : Parsing cacheObjSubType[`msg_time_ack`]") err = insertMsgTimeAck(cwm) + logOnError(err, "SQLIdentifyMsgWorker["+strconv.Itoa(id)+"] : insertMsgTimeAck") + if cwm.RealTime.After(m.Date.Add(5*time.Minute)) || cwm.RealTime.Before(m.Date.Add(5*time.Minute)) { + w := TGCommand{ + Type: commandSendMsg, + Text: fmt.Sprintf("Date drifting %v => %v\n", m.Date, cwm.RealTime-m.Date), + ToUserID64: cfg.Bot.Admin, + } + TGCmdQueue <- w + } case cacheObjSubType[`msg_orderbook_acl`]: _, err := parseSubTypeMessageOrderbookAck(m, rule.re) logOnError(err, "SQLIdentifyMsgWorker["+strconv.Itoa(id)+"] : Parsing cacheObjSubType[`msg_orderbook_acl`]")